"Offer Changing Content - 6 quick tips"

1. Always offer changing content on your site if appropriate
it will keep visitors coming back.

2. You can use news links for automated news updates or ,
another nice features are jokes, quotations, tips. (do a little
brainstorming and send them to me)

3. Have you ever revisited a site and wondered whether any
thing not readily visible has changed? Put up an "update" or
"what's new" section so people don't have to search for new
content(the next site is only a click away).

4. Use a tiny image or text link that say "New" or "Update"

5. Put all of your new content at the top or bottom or in a
designated section and don't keep moving the section around,
again always use the same location so visitors don't have to
search or click away from your page

6. This one is a no brainier ... offer a newsletter with updates
or put them in a designated section in your existing newsletter...
